AUS Test Squad for Border-Gavaskar Trophy Opener

Skippers and Pace Attack
Australia have named Captain Pat Cummins in the 13-member squad for the Test match opener against India in Perth. The pace attack will feature Josh Hazlewood and Mitchell Starc, alongside Scott Boland.

Batters and Wicketkeeper

Marnus Labuschagne and Travis Head will provide additional slow-bowling options. Alex Carey continues as the first-choice wicketkeeper and is in impressive form in the Sheffield Shield. He currently tops the run charts with two tons and a fifty from six innings.

New Faces

Josh Inglis and Nathan McSweeney have been handed their maiden Test call-ups for the series opener. Inglis will also serve as a reserve batter with his dual abilities making him a key player.
